Time for action – setting task permissions


  1. Go to the Dashboard and select Sitewide Settings in the left navigation.

  2. Activate the Access tab.

  3. Click on Click here to modify other permissions in the Other Permissions box.

  4. Manually added groups aren't listed by default; they have to be added first. Click on Add Group or User and select your group in the dialog.

  5. We only activate Change Content on Page Type Default Pages and Perform Full Database Backups. Backups almost never hurt and updating default blocks for a page type can be quite powerful for an editor, but also a bit dangerous. If your editors aren't people who work carefully, you might want to skip that option.

What just happened?

We assigned two task permissions to our group Editors to give them a bit more power over your concrete5 site. If you think you'll need more groups, different task permissions, go ahead; nothing in the next chapter depends on them.
